I emailed the BDS tech awhile back on those 35's on a 2" only. They said on 5.75" B/S (stock offset 20's) they fit with little rubbing. I asked for more clarification and they said the air deflector and fender liner rubbed and not on the sway bar or anything else that he remembered. The tires are technically 34.8 x 12.5 iirc. I still am not 100% sold on it though as there are no supporting pics. It looks great though.
